JK Paper 5-Year Yield-on-Cost % Calculation

Dividend Yield % and dividend growth of a stock is an important factor for income investors. But if company A raises its dividend constantly faster than company B, company A's future dividend yield might be much higher than Company B's even if their yields are the same now and their stock prices do not change.

Yield on Cost assumes that you buy and the stock today, and hold it for 5 years. If the company raises it dividends at the same rate as it did over the past 5 years, the dividends investors receive annually in 5 years relative to the stock price today.

Therefore, Yield-on-Cost of JK Paper is calculated as

Yield-on-Cost=Dividend Yield %*(1+Dividend Growth Rate)^5

JK Paper  (BOM:532162) 5-Year Yield-on-Cost % Explanation

Of course the risk here is that the company may not raise its dividends as it did before. The key is to select the companies that can consistently raise its dividends. Usually companies with long history of raising dividends tend to do so.

JK Paper Ltd is a paper manufacturing company. Its products are paper and paper board. The company offers various categories of paper products including official documentation such as photocopy and multi-purpose papers for use in desktops, photocopiers, and multifunctional devices; uncoated writing and printing paper; coated paper and board; and packaging board to service the varied needs of the packaging industry. It markets the products through the distribution network of distributors, depots, regional marketing offices, and other dealers. The product brands of the company include JK Cedar, JK Copier, JK Easy Copier, and Others. The majority of the company's revenue comes from India.
